Output ec5aac51c66072011b3c6de08d7756a6c5e248632a4c878840225f3f4fa7fa26:0

value
39507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76850717854de4d253450be4b2b8abb5680c961e OP_EQUAL
address
3CVh278jKF6iyWGXdvtinhMxSg1Sn5zCX7
transaction
ec5aac51c66072011b3c6de08d7756a6c5e248632a4c878840225f3f4fa7fa26
confirmations
207471
spent
true